Wood-based activated carbon has been gaining popularity in various industries due to its unique properties and applications. As a renewable resource, wood-based activated carbon offers a sustainable and eco-friendly solution for various environmental problems.
One of the most significant applications of wood-based activated carbon is in water filtration. It can effectively remove impurities, unwanted chemicals, and contaminants from water, making it suitable for human consumption. Additionally, it is also used in air filtration systems to remove harmful particles and pollutants from the air.
Another essential application of wood-based activated carbon is in the production of renewable energy. It can effectively capture and store carbon dioxide, reducing the carbon footprint of various industries. Furthermore, it can be used as a fuel source in biomass energy production, reducing the reliance on non-renewable fossil fuels.
Wood-based activated carbon has also been extensively used in the healthcare industry. It is commonly used in water purification systems to remove impurities and bacterial contaminants from the water used in medical facilities. Additionally, it is used in the production of various medical devices and pharmaceuticals, making it an essential component in healthcare applications.
